Transaction 42ef383511944b72170d84157ec908d48f96ef54ef6b3e55174674662e0e8611
1 Input
2 Outputs
- 42ef383511944b72170d84157ec908d48f96ef54ef6b3e55174674662e0e8611:0
- 42ef383511944b72170d84157ec908d48f96ef54ef6b3e55174674662e0e8611:1
value 1396727
address 3Bn8PU8stf7SsK6LwVVGF2Ebn3krQ2XC6n
value 10578520
address 1CUjsfiRysTHGxS9wDuU4Ag69ijr5yfMKg